I hate seventh generation - laundry detergent doesn't clean, fabric softener stopped up the line, and dishwasher stuff left film all over the dishwasher. But the liquid dish soap is good.

Laundry detergent - Ecos

Dishwasher - Ecover

Dish Soap - 7th Generation

Cleaning spray - Doterra On guard Concentrate. I put 2 tbsp in a spray bottle and fill with water. I buy on Doterra website

Cleaning scrub - Dr Bronners Castile Soap or Sal Suds mixed with either baking soda or, for serious grit, Borax. For castille, I love the almond or tea tree scents.

Bar Soap - Doterra spa bar (blue box). It is amazing!!!!!!! I detest other soap now.

Hair care - Aveda.

Whole Foods or Moms sells all this stuff, except Doterra and Aveda.

This is for the free & clear. The last two ingredients are toxic according to EWG.

water, sodium lauryl sulfate (plant-derived cleaning agent), lauramine oxide (plant-based cleaning agent), glycerin (plant-derived foam stabilizer), decyl glucoside (plant-derived cleaning agent), magnesium chloride (mineral-based viscosity modifier), citric acid (plant-derived pH adjuster), benzisothiazolinone (synthetic preservative), methylisothiazolinone (synthetic preservative).
